As used in this code, the following terms shall have the meanings
indicated:
AS-BUILT PLAN
A drawing showing the final as-built location, elevation
and/or depth, size and materials of all completed public and private
improvements as well as all easements.
CARTWAY
That paved road surface from front of curb to front of curb.
CONSTRUCTION STANDARDS
The construction standards for streets, stormwater management
facilities, sanitary sewer systems, pedestrian circulation, driveways,
parking areas, fire hydrants, guiderails, cable TV and other facilities
as set forth in this code.
DESIGN SPEED
Anticipated posted speed limit plus five miles per hour.
DETENTION BASIN
A stormwater facility that collects and temporarily stores
surface runoff and releases it at a controlled rate. Detention basins
may be classified into the following categories:
A.
DRY BASINA detention basin designed to completely drain following a storm event.
B.
NATURALIZED BASINA detention basin designed to completely drain following a storm event and which blends into the surrounding environment by being curvilinear in shape and using native plants to provide soil stabilization.
C.
UNDERGROUND BASINDetention storage located in underground tanks or vaults designed to provide water quantity control through detention of stormwater runoff.
D.
WET PONDA basin that has a permanent pool of water throughout the year. A wet pond also may be called a "wet basin" or "retention pond."
DEVELOPER
Any landowner, agent of such landowner, or tenant with permission
of such landowner, who constructs or causes to be constructed any
public or private improvements anywhere in the Township not under
a Township contract.
DRIVEWAY
A private area used exclusively for circulation and ingress
and egress to a street by the owner or owners or visitors of the lot.
All driveways shall meet the requirements of this code.
DWELLING, SINGLE-FAMILY
A residential building containing one dwelling unit occupied
by one family and which is the only principal building on the lot:
EMERGENCY
Any unforeseen circumstance which calls for immediate action.
ENGINEER
The Township Engineer, who is charged with the design and
inspection of the work and with determining the quantities of materials
and labor to be paid for. During the execution of the work, the "Engineer"
shall also be interpreted to mean the assistant, inspector, or other
representative acting within the authority given. The Engineer is
to be considered an agent of the Township.
FINANCIAL SECURITY
A corporate bond, letter of credit, or escrow account from
a surety or a financial institution acceptable to the Township, naming
the Township as obligee.
LANDOWNER
The legal or beneficial owner or owners of a lot, including
the holder of an option or contract to purchase (whether or not such
option or contract is subject to any conditions), a lessee (if he
is authorized under the lease to exercise the rights of the landowner)
or other persons having a proprietary interest in the lot.
LANE WIDTH
The width of the travel lane; typically set at 11 feet when
painted with yellow and white lines.
PARKING AREA
A public or private garage or a paved, open, off-street area,
other than a driveway or street, with adequate means of access, which
meets the requirements of this code and which is used exclusively
for the parking of vehicles of occupants or visitors of the lot; however,
a driveway serving a single-family dwelling or which is for the exclusive
use of an individual dwelling unit in a residential building may be
used as a parking area.
PRIVATE IMPROVEMENT
A street, sidewalk, walkway, gutter, curb, stormwater facility,
sewer, waterline, driveway, parking area, streetlight, street sign
or related facility, to be operated and maintained by a private entity,
but which must comply with this code.
PUBLIC IMPROVEMENTS
A street, sidewalk, walkway, gutter, curb, stormwater facility,
sewer, waterline, streetlight, street sign or related facility to
be dedicated to or maintained by the Township, and which must comply
with this code.
PUBLIC UTILITY COMPANY
Any company subject to the jurisdiction of and control by
the Pennsylvania Public Utility Commission or a franchised cable television
company.
SIDEWALK
A walk for pedestrians, constructed to the standards set
forth in this code.
SPECIFICATIONS
Those portions of the contract documents consisting of written
technical descriptions of materials, equipment; construction systems,
standards and workmanship as applied to the work.
STREET
An avenue, boulevard, road, highway, freeway, parkway, lane,
viaduct and any other ways used by vehicular traffic, but not including
driveways, parking areas or walkways. "Street" includes the entire
right-of-way.
STREET EXCAVATION
Excavation of 18 inches or more performed within public rights-of-way
or easements within the Township.
TOWNSHIP
The Township of Potter, Beaver County, Pennsylvania.
UTILITY
A public service, including but not limited to electric service,
gas service, and cable TV service.
WALKWAY
A walk for pedestrians, constructed to the standards set
forth in this code.
